Laurel Restaurant
Dublin
27/06/2025: Pleasant layout above the pub, so you can have a drink before or after your meal. Our party of five can heartily recommend the specials at 35 euros for three courses, the fish dishes in particular were excellent. Service was very good. Interestingly, there were no condiments on the table, perhaps it's a culinary statement but as the seasoning was good there was no issue. Reasonable wine list. Definitely worth a visit.
27/06/2025: Laurel in Blackrock is a fantastic restaurant tucked away above the pub—a real hidden gem. The food is absolutely amazing, beautifully presented on elegant plates that make the whole experience feel special. Every dish was full of flavor and clearly made with care.
The atmosphere upstairs is stylish and relaxed, perfect for a nice evening out. The only downside is the music, which comes from the pub below and doesn’t quite match the refined setting of the restaurant. Still, the quality of the food more than makes up for it. Definitely worth a visit!
